Preliminary Study On The Transformation Of Saponins From Sapindus Mukorossi Against Magnaporthe Oryzae

Magnaporthe oryzae is a catastrophic disease of rice,and chemical control is an indispensable means.It is expected to develop a highly effective natural medicine to kill rice plague due to drug residues and pathogen resistance.Early laboratory to determine the saparasitic saponins against Magnaporthe oryzae effect,but the use of larger.Reduction of efficiency is expected to meet the needs of food production Magnaporthe oryzae prevention and control.Different fraction saponins were obtained by solvent extraction with macroporous resin and silica gel chromatography.PDA transfer to obtain sapindus exogenous bacteria,the extraction of saponins were biotransformation and chemical conversion.Determination of Magnaporthe grisea Resistance by Mycelial Growth Diffusion.The preparation condition of sapogenin saponin was 70%ethanol,the ratio of material to liquid was 1:5,70?,3 times?3.5h/times?,Concentrated under reduced pressure,extracted with n-butanol 4times?4h/times?to obtain crude saponins?1?,The yield was 33.50%;D101 resin column,followed by5BV water,3BV70%ethanol elution?2?,The ethanol elution fraction was obtained and the yield was48.97%.Ethanol eluting fraction on a silica gel column,eluting sequentially with 3BV chloroform:methanol?V/V=9:1,5:1?,Collect 5:1 elution fraction?3?and spin dry,the yield was 3.60%;Again on the silica gel column,the same procedure elution,to obtain saponin fraction 5:1Sm?4?,the yield was18.61%.The above-mentioned fraction saponins inhibited the Magnaporthe oryzae fungi EC500 of159.2516,129.6176,57.6634 and 44.6407?g/mL,respectively.Three kinds of exogenous bacteria?which were identified as Penicillium,Verticillium and Carboplasma,respectively?were isolated from the unripe fruit of erosive,and the sapogenin was transformated.100?g/mL crude saponin before and after transformation of Magnaporthe oryzae fungi inhibition rate from about 30%to 18%below;by HPLC analysis of activated saponins after conversion content of zero.The contents of active saponins were increased by 0.85,0.26,1.01,0.94 and 0.89 times,respectively,with 0.1,0.5 M HCl or 0.1,0.5,1 M NaOH respectively.The antibacterial activity of0.1MHCl and 0.5MNaOH hydrolyzate was the strongest and the EC50??g/mL?decreased from134.6170 to 77.4283 and 104.9059 respectively,and the crude saponin was hydrolyzed by the two concentrations of acid and alkali.,Its active saponin content and activity close to the effect of treatment alone,The active saponins and activity of the saponin-containing saponins were almost disappeared,and then the acetylated product was hydrolyzed with 0.5MNaOH and the active saponin was restored to63%,EC50??g/ML?was 194.9845.Chemical transformation can increase the activity of sapindosporin content,the transformation mechanism is the alkali removal of saponins in the acetyl and acid hydrolysis to remove glycosidic bonds,so that other saponins into active saponins.
